Been struggling to wrap my head around this all day, maybe someone else has an idea.
I've got a pressure sensor connected to a 1771-IFE analog input card. The signal is bouncing around, both in the PLC displayed value and measured in series with a fluke 773.
When I check the sensor on its own, its giving a stable output, around 5.51mA. When I simulate a current directly to the input card, it reads a stable value matching the Fluke output. When I connect the sensor to the PLC it starts to bounce around.
I'm currently trying to find another analog sensor I can test this with, I checked both ends of the cable and have the same result. I drew up some photos, hopefully they help.
Forgot to add that there are two inputs, the first two channels on the card that are behaving like this. All the other 6 inputs are working normally. I checked the input by moving the wire to a known good input and it is doing the same thing. Both of these are connected to devices that are wired out of the same remote panel.
